The board of directors of the Grand Valley drainage district shall, in accordance with the schedule prescribed by section 39-5-128, C.R.S., certify to the board of county commissioners a statement showing the aggregate amount which, in the judgment of said drainage board, is necessary to raise from the taxable property of said district to create a fund for any of the purposes of said district. It is the duty of the board of county commissioners to levy, at the same time that other taxes are levied, such rate as will produce the aggregate amount so certified.
